ABSTRACT:
Shaped articles of superconducting YBa.sub.2 Cu.sub.3 O.sub.7 are made by a sol-gel process from a sol that is a mixture of an aqueous solution of barium hydroxide, a compatible aqueous solution of copper carboxylate, and at least one of a compatible aqueous solution of yttrium carboxylate and an aqueous suspension of colloidal oxide of yttrium. The sol has a Y:Ba:Cu molar ratio of approximately 1:2:3. After adjusting the concentration of the sol, it is formed into a shaped article which is dried and then fired to convert it into orthorhombic superconducting YBa.sub.2 Cu.sub.3 O.sub.7.
